CT-Based Radiomics Analysis to predict histo-pathological outcomes following liver resection in Colorectal Liver Metastases
<p>I uploaded the images of the manuscript "CT-Based Radiomics Analysis to predict histo-pathological outcomes following liver resection in Colorectal Liver Metastases".</p> <p>The objective of the study was to assess the radiomics features obtained by computed tomography (CT) examination as prognostic biomarkers in patients with liver colon rectal metastases in order to predict histo-pathological outcomes following liver resection. We demonstrated a good performance considering the single textural significant metric in the identification of front of tumor growth (expansive versus infiltrative) and tumor budding (high grade versus low grade or absent), in the recognition of mucinous type and in the detection of recurrences.</p>

Allen Brain Atlas
Allen Brain Atlas is an Allen Institute collection of brain map atlases, datasets, APIs, and analysis tools covering mouse, human, and non-human primate brain resources.
Annotated Behaviour and Observability Dataset (ABODe)
ABODe is a University of Edinburgh DataShare dataset for behavior classification in group-housed mice using home-cage video, identities, bounding boxes, ground-plate positions, and annotator labels.
DANDI Archive for NWB datasets
DANDI is a BRAIN Initiative archive for publishing and sharing neurophysiology data, including electrophysiology, optophysiology, and behavioral data packaged as NWB and related standards.
International Brain Laboratory public data
The International Brain Laboratory public data releases expose standardized mouse decision-making experiments, including Neuropixels recordings, widefield calcium imaging, behavior, and session metadata accessed through the ONE API.
OpenNeuro
OpenNeuro is a free, open platform for sharing neuroimaging datasets, with public search, dataset pages, and download paths for web, S3, DataLad, and the OpenNeuro CLI.
